When It’s Time to Get Your A/c Repaired
Is the level of comfort in your home disappointing what you would like it to be? There are other, more subtle problems that, if overlooked, might result in more extreme repairs or the need for an early replacement of your a/c unit. While a unit that won’t turn on is a clear indication that you need repair work, there are other, less apparent issues. If you are familiar with the more subtle indications of a problem with your air conditioning, you will have the ability to call a expert service professional earlier rather than later.
If any of the following use, among our Nebraska AC repair experts recommends that you give us a call:
- You are sustaining an increase in the quantity of cash required to pay for your regular monthly energy costs: Inefficient operation of your air conditioning system can be brought on by a variety of different problems, consisting of leaking ductwork, an internal breakdown, or a faulty thermostat. This means that it has to work harder to keep your residential or commercial property cool, which will lead to a significant boost in the quantity that you pay in energy costs.
- You only observe hot air coming out of your vents: First things initially, make sure you have not unintentionally set the thermostat to the incorrect temperature level by examining it. If that is not the case, then you probably have a issue on the inside of your a/c unit, and you must get it inspected by a professional.
- You are seeing a greater humidity level at your home: Even though this is not the primary function of your a/c, it is accountable for regulating the humidity level within your home or commercial building. Higher humidity indicates that there is an excess of wetness in the air, which can lead to the growth of mold and mildew in addition to making the air feel warm and sticky. It is necessary that you get this matter resolved as rapidly as humanly possible, particularly for the sake of your safety.
- The airflow in your unit is inadequate: Regrettably, there are a wide variety of aspects that can result in insufficient airflow. We will need to carry out a extensive evaluation in order to figure out whether the issue is the outcome of a clogged air filter, an concern with the blower, frozen evaporator coils, dripping ductwork, or blocked duct.
- You observe that there is a significant amount of wetness in the location around your unit: Condensation is a natural event, however it shouldn’t be present in extreme quantities. It is possible that you have a dripping refrigerant or a stopped up drain tube if you see any excess wetness or pooling water in the area.
- Strange Noises from Your Unit: It is to be expected for an air conditioning unit to produce some background sound while it is running. On the other hand, if it begins making audible screeching, screeching, grinding, groaning, or scraping noises, this is an obvious indication that something needs to be repaired.
- It appears that there is a issue with your thermostat: It’s possible that the thermostat is the source of the problems you’re having with your a/c. If you have cold and hot areas around your home, your unit will not turn off, or it will not start, it could be because of a issue with the thermostat. If your system will not start, it might also be since it will not shut off.
- Foul odors are coming from your system: There may be a problem with your air conditioner if you smell anything burning or a musty odor. These odors can be caused by a range of aspects, including mold development and charred electrical wiring.
- Your system rotates often in between the following states: When the temperature level inside your home reaches the level that you have actually chosen on the thermostat, a/c are configured to switch off automatically. In spite of this, it will continue to cycle even when there is something wrong with it.

The HVAC System Is Making Weird Noises
There are a few noises that ought to not be heard coming from a/c unit although they do not operate completely silence. These noises might be anything from a banging to a shrieking to a grinding to a clicking sound. These particular sounds generally suggest that there is a problem within the air conditioning unit that needs to be repaired by a professional of in Buffalo County.
Sounds that are Weird and Different Coming From Your air conditioning The following ought to be included:
- Banging: The problem is generally the compressor in an air conditioning system that is making a banging noise. This part of the a/c unit is responsible for delivering refrigerant to the numerous other components of the system in order to remove excess heat from your home. Compressor components may relax as the air conditioner system ages. This sound is triggered by the parts moving and rattling and crashing one another.
- Screeching: A broken blower fan motor within the air conditioning unit may produce a sound comparable to shrieking or squealing if the motor is working poorly. Generally, a defective fan belt or broken bearings in the motor are to blame for this noise. Switch off the air conditioning right now and contact a expert for repair work whenever you hear a shrieking sound.
- Grinding: The sound of something grinding is never ever a great sign to hear coming from any kind of mechanical item. Pistons inside the compressor may have worn, which might result in this grinding noise emanating from the air conditioner. When a compressor’s pistons become worn, it almost always indicates that the compressor itself needs to be replaced. The total AC unit could require to be changed depending upon the model of AC and how old it is.
- Clicking: It is really common for an ac system to make a clicking sound when it initially switches on. If you hear clicking throughout the entire period of the cooling cycle, then there is a problem with the clicking. These clicks are the outcome of a thermostat that is not working properly.
